抄録

This paper describes a new three-dimensional (3D) thermography system for analyzing thermal environment of the complex outdoor space containing man-made structures. 3D thermography is realized by combining thermography and three-dimensional geometric information (3DGI). Until now, it has been difficult to realize a practical 3D thermography system for two reasons. One is that the visual plane of commercially available thermal infrared cameras is limited and the other is that corresponding reference points for thermography and 3DGI are difficult to establish. Thus, a new equipment was developed for obtaining thermography in which the visual plane is extended to a spherical field (47πsr) and a new method is proposed for combining it with 3DGI.
